A few high-profile individuals have jumped on the regret bandwagon recently.
Netflix CEO Reed Hastings is apologizing today for raising fees and making customers angry:
“I messed up. I owe you an explanation,” he said in a letter to subscribers.
And, in a statement on the Netflix site he said:
“In hindsight, I slid into arrogance based upon past success. We have done very well for a long time by steadily improving our service, without doing much CEO communication. Inside Netflix I say, “Actions speak louder than words,” and we should just keep improving our service.
I want to acknowledge and thank our many members that stuck with us, and to apologize again to those members, both current and former, who felt we treated them thoughtlessly.”
